Reviews: Bohol-Oslob round-trip boat ticket | Efficient round-trip route for quick whale shark viewing
Guest User2026-02-12
The ticket purchasing process is very convenient. It's best to arrive at Momo Beach at 5:40 AM, check in your ticket, and pay an extra 100 pesos for your suitcase, if you have one. People are taken to the ship by boat, and to reach the boat, you have to walk through the water. The water is above your knees.
